Launch of Iran’s Simorgh space launch vehicle from the Imam Khomeini Space Centre on July 27, 2017. Photograph courtesy of the Tasnim News Agency. Iran launched its Simorgh space launch vehicle (SLV) into space on Thursday, July 27, 2017, from the Imam Khomeini Space Centre. The Simorgh SLV (Farsi for ‘Phoenix’) was not thought to...